Acronyms, Abbreviations, and Initialisms.
All human edited and we add more daily

The meaning of the Acronym TDRS is...

TDRS is

  • Tracking And Data Relay Satellite
  • Telemetry Downlist Receiving Site

More Meanings For TDRS:

  • Tracking And Data Relay Satellite
  • Telemetry Downlist Receiving Site

TDRS is also in:

Acronym Definition Searched: RLU WGIF FMOG HDF AIDE PVP BDMS VSK PATS ISHTAR CFCC KMFDM GP DTD PPL